IKR Meaning in Text

IKR stands for “I know, right?”

It is an internet slang acronym used to show strong agreement with something another person has said.

For example, if someone says:

“That movie was amazing.”

Another person might reply:

“IKR!”

In everyday chat, it means:

  • “I completely agree”
  • “Exactly”
  • “That is so true”
  • “You read my mind”

It often adds emotion to a conversation and makes the reply feel more expressive than simply saying “yes.”

Is IKR Rude or Offensive?

IKR is not considered rude or offensive.

It is usually a friendly and casual phrase used to show agreement.

However, tone matters.

Sometimes it can sound sarcastic if someone uses it in a certain way, like:

“IKR, because that was such a smart idea.”

In school or casual chats, it is generally safe.

In work emails or professional communication, it may sound too informal, so it is better to avoid it there.

Origin of the Term

IKR likely developed during early internet and texting culture.

As texting became more popular, users began shortening common phrases to save time.

“I know, right?” became “IKR” because it was:

  • shorter
  • faster
  • easy to understand

Its exact first use is unclear, but it became popular through:

  • chat rooms
  • texting
  • social media
  • online forums

The rise of mobile messaging helped spread it widely.
